Today marks the 32nd anniversary of
Shahrukh Khan’s debut in Bollywood with the movie 'Deewana.' Released on June 25, 1992, 'Deewana' was the film that introduced audiences to the magnetic charm and immense talent of Shahrukh Khan, who would go on to become one of the most beloved and influential actors in Indian cinema.
A Star is Born
Before 'Deewana,' Shahrukh Khan was known for his work in television serials like 'Fauji' and 'Circus.' His transition to the silver screen was eagerly anticipated by fans who had already fallen in love with his energetic performances and charismatic presence. 'Deewana' provided the perfect platform for his film debut, casting him alongside established stars Rishi Kapoor and Divya Bharti.
In the film, Khan played the role of Raja, a passionate and determined young man who falls in love with a widow, Kajal, portrayed by Divya Bharti. His performance was lauded for its intensity and emotional depth, showcasing his versatility and setting the stage for a prolific career. The movie was a commercial success, and Khan’s portrayal of Raja won him the Filmfare Award for Best Male Debut, affirming his status as a rising star in Bollywood.

A Legacy of Excellence
Over the past three decades, Shahrukh Khan has built an unparalleled legacy. Known as the 'King of Bollywood,' he has starred in over 80 films, received numerous awards, and earned global recognition. His films like 'Dilwale Dulhania Le Jayenge,' 'My Name is Khan,' and ‘Chennai Express'have not only been box office hits but have also left an indelible mark on popular culture.
Khan’s journey from a newcomer in ‘Deewana' to a global superstar is a testament to his talent, hard work, and dedication. His ability to reinvent himself and adapt to changing times has ensured his relevance in an ever-evolving industry. Beyond his film career, Khan is also a successful producer, co-owning the production company Red Chillies Entertainment, and an influential philanthropist, involved in various humanitarian efforts.
